Output 39e89710576fe8a2914422b409a870660916e4859f364c602ac486ef41fe1225:23

value
2722562
script pubkey
OP_0 OP_PUSHBYTES_20 83414a6cb31dfe5336bf8131f8a24b7a91d7260c
address
bc1qsdq55m9nrhl9xd4lsycl3gjt02gawfsv3475qs
transaction
39e89710576fe8a2914422b409a870660916e4859f364c602ac486ef41fe1225
spent
true